First, let's go over a quick review of mold. All molds are fungi, and share biology with mushrooms and athlete's foot, for example. The mold that is toxic to you and your family is relatively rare in the fungus world, meaning most kinds aren't harmful. However, some are dangerous, so any mold you find indoors must be cleaned up and completely removed.

Before you contact mold damage repair technicians, the first step is to stop the mold from growing. Turn off any HVAC systems. Then, work to halt the dripping or condensation that brought the mold in the first place. For example, clear standing water and fix plumbing problems if you can. Then, stop it from spreading. You might tape off the area with disposable tarps, for example.

Should you get a mold removal company to help or can you do it by yourself? Beyond thinking about the extent of the damage, think about any exacerbating health issues you may have that make you prone to becoming sick.

Once you've decided, there are important steps to take. If you're performing the cleanup, begin with gathering the right safety gear and cleaning supplies. You'll need airtight goggles, coveralls that are easy to clean and that cover your extremities, a mold-safe mask and mold-approved gloves that reach at least to your forearms. You will also want new disposable sponges and disposable plastic sheeting that will help catch mold spores as you remove them. Mold removal specialists agree that you should never leave moldy and unpainted drywall anywhere because it can't be cleaned well enough.

Check credentials before you hire a mold damage cleanup service. The State Business Licensing Division is a good place to start, and you can check for affiliations such as as the Restoration Industry Association, the Institute of Inspection, Cleaning and Restoration and Contractor Connection. You can also make sure the company knows and follows federal mold cleanup recommendations whether your mold is in a business or a residence.
